Steps to Get Started with WordPress
1. Choose Your Hosting Provider
In 2025, managed WordPress hosting is the gold standard. Therefore, it’s essential to pick a reliable provider to ensure optimal performance. Consider options like:
- Kinsta
- WP Engine
- Bluehost
2. Install WordPress Effortlessly
Most hosting providers offer one-click installations. Alternatively, if you prefer manual control, you can download WordPress directly from wordpress.org.
3. Select a Modern Theme
Themes have become smarter in 2025, offering AI-driven personalization. For example, the following themes are excellent choices:
- Neve
- Kadence
- GeneratePress
4. Add Must-Have Plugins
Some essential plugins to optimize your website include:
- Yoast SEO: Improve search rankings.
- WPForms: Create intuitive forms.
- Rank Math: Comprehensive SEO management.
- AI Writer: Use AI to craft compelling content directly within WordPress.
In addition, always ensure your plugins are updated regularly for security and compatibility.
Optimizing Your WordPress Website
1. Mastering SEO in 2025
To stay competitive, use tools like SEMrush and Yoast SEO to refine your strategy. For example, optimizing for voice search and implementing structured data can greatly enhance visibility.
2. Speed Is Key
Page speed remains crucial for retaining users and improving rankings. Therefore, consider these tips:
- Use image compression tools like Imagify.
- Implement caching plugins such as NitroPack.
- Upgrade to hosting providers with built-in CDNs.
3. Focus on Mobile Experience
With mobile-first indexing, your site’s mobile performance is more important than ever. However, ensure your site passes Google’s Core Web Vitals for a seamless experience.
Advanced WordPress Features for 2025
1. AI-Powered Content Creation
In 2025, leveraging AI tools is a game-changer. For example, they can help generate blog posts, analyze user behavior, and predict trends.
2. E-Commerce Excellence
WooCommerce continues to dominate as the go-to e-commerce plugin. In addition, you can add advanced features with tools like CartFlows and Metorik for analytics.
3. Dynamic Membership Sites
If you want to offer exclusive content, use plugins like MemberPress or Paid Memberships Pro.
4. Headless WordPress
Headless WordPress allows you to decouple your backend for faster, API-driven frontend frameworks such as Next.js.
Staying Secure in 2025
WordPress security is more advanced than ever, offering tools like:
- Wordfence: Comprehensive site security.
- iThemes Security: Protects against brute force attacks.
- Sucuri: Website monitoring and malware removal.
Moreover, always update your WordPress core, themes, and plugins to prevent vulnerabilities.
